Pretty park with a playground, plus a band shell for concerts and an Assabet River-side walking bridge.

A lovely little park. There's a nice bandstand area for summer concerts as well as a decent sized gazebo with picnic table and benches. A nice little path and bridge for a short walking trail that goes out to the Portuguese Club where you can often see plenty of turtles and heron/cranes along the way.
Nice place with nice views plenty of grassy space to walk around and there is a performance stage there where they locked area. The day I went there I had no access to the stage power to plug in my stuff probably because you need to call in advance and make some kind of appointment.
Great open park. Love the music shell. The kids love the play area. We love walking over the bridge. Still has picnic tables if you wanted to have lunch. We wish they were little closer to play ground. Always pretty clean park.
A nice place to walk your dog. I saw families with small children. It's close to downtown and the Assabet river runs through it. I saw a heron at the waters edge, and on another day a bufflehead duck. Park was founded in 1918.
